Sign No. 1: Your cat lies on its back in front of your feet
Have you ever been able to observe your cat running towards you, rolling onto its back in front of your feet, and eagerly presenting its belly to you? When your house tiger stretches out on the floor like this, it wants your undivided attention and is proving its love to you. How can that be?
Cats only show themselves this trusting and vulnerable to their closest confidants and loved ones. Their belly is a sensitive spot that they want to protect. So when your furry friend is trying so hard to get your attention, you can be sure: It is love!

Sign No. 2: Your cat greets you with a tail held high
Your cat shares a large part of its feelings and moods through the position and movement of its tail. In everyday life, you often intuitively know what your furry friend wants to express, whether it is unease or nervousness. However, your cat often shows you its positive emotions much more subtly than the negative ones. Pay closer attention to smaller gestures.
So when you come home and your cat is waiting for you at the door with its tail held high and the tip of its tail bent, it is happy to see you. Even as a kitten, it learned to approach its mother with its tail raised to express its joy. In adulthood, your house tiger continues this behavior when it encounters a loved one - that is, you.

Sign No. 3: Your cat kneads close to or on you
If your cat feels comfortable and happy, it might do the kneading motion, a movement that looks a bit like it is kneading cookie dough with its paws. While it has nothing to do with undiscovered baking skills, in this way, your house tiger shows you its deep connection.
Kittens knead and massage their mother's belly in their first weeks to stimulate milk flow. When you are cuddling extensively, pay attention to your cat's paws: If it feels particularly loved and reminded of the safety and affection of its mother, it might revert to its kitten behavior and knead.

Sign No. 4: Your cat looks at you with half-closed eyes and blinks slowly
When you pamper your furry friend with strokes and it slowly closes its eyes, it is not, despite appearances, about to doze off and count little mice. Instead, it is its tender way of saying: I will never let you go again!
The best part is that you can show your cat that you love it in the same way. Slowly close your eyes, and with a little luck, your darling will respond with a satisfied blink!
Sign No. 5: Your cat snuggles up and rubs its head against you
When your cat walks around the house and gives you a headbutt at every opportunity, it is not outraged that the food bowl is empty again or that you have thrown the victorious caught mouse in the trash once more.
No, it simply shows you that it loves you dearly and marks you with its scent to show the world: that human over there, that’s mine!
How do I make my cat love me?
Are you unsure if your cat feels truly comfortable with you? Some furry friends need some time to adjust to their new home, but after a while, they become real clingy companions. If your cat is a bit shy, it may take a few weeks to months.
While there is no love potion for cats, you can pay attention to the following things to ensure your cat feels really comfortable with you:
- Don’t pressure your cat: Don’t force it to cuddle or be petted. If it needs space, respect that. It will come to you on its own after a while.
- Engage with your cat: Playing builds a bond with your kitty. Alternatively, you can also lure it with a few snacks from your stash. Toss a few treats or try out some →cool tricks.
- Set up a cat room for it: Especially at the beginning, many house tigers appreciate a retreat. This can be a room where you place a sleeping spot, water bowl, and toys for it.
- Minimize stressors: Do you have other pets or →children at home? Maybe your cat is a bit stressed by that and just needs some peace. A cat room can be just the right quiet retreat for this.
